Output 881886d641277e7ac39f6856295a3becebbccd9974f784903daf02c1e851c990:0

value
7964899264
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21cb46837b812a86bc4385e0e92e018daaaf8714 OP_EQUALVERIFY OP_CHECKSIG
address
D8DnMQyuHwEKSSZNehXAjoQZuYBzoKdWpG
transaction
881886d641277e7ac39f6856295a3becebbccd9974f784903daf02c1e851c990